Life transitions are inevitable, but that doesn’t make them easy. Whether you’re facing a breakup, career change, loss of a loved one, relocation, illness, or any major shift in identity or routine, even expected changes can bring unexpected emotional weight. These moments often come with sadness, anxiety, confusion, or a deep sense of disconnection from who you once were.
Some changes happen slowly. Others hit like a wave. Either way, the ground beneath your feet can feel unstable, and the path ahead unclear
Periods of transition often bring a sense of grief—not just for what’s been lost, but for who you used to be. You may find yourself wondering, “Will I ever feel like myself again?” or “Why does this hurt so much when I thought I was ready?”
It’s common to feel overwhelmed, disoriented, or even numb. Some people experience sleep disturbances, withdrawal from others, or increased anxiety about the future. Others struggle with guilt, anger, or an identity that feels unfamiliar. And while time does help in some ways, it’s rarely enough on its own.
